Deuteronomy 9:6 – I am Not Good.

S – Deuteronomy 9:6 “You must recognize that the Lord your God is not giving you this good land because you are good, for you are not—you are a stubborn people.”

the-cross

O – God does not bless me because I am good.  I am not good.  I am stubborn.

A – Over the next few days, as I remember the death and resurrection of Jesus, I must remember who I am by nature and what God has done for me by grace.

P – Lord, I am not good!  Thank you for taking the punishment I deserve on the cross.  Thank you for giving me a “good land” by uniting me with Christ in His resurrection – by grace through faith.

Do you think your blessings are result of your goodness?  You are not good.
